For those who doesn't know, we think that there will be a Frankeinstein monster in the map (we can see him in the trailer etc). Also there is several references to Frankeinstein (the book of Buried, the numbers next to Dempsey in the posters which are connected to Luigi Galvani's experiences etc).

A friend of mine and I, today we have discovered something very interesting, if you look at the forehead of Dempsey in the poster : https://pbs.twimg.com/media/CY_4bN7WcAEKF8G.jpg he got several scars in his forehead, as if it was operated, so he could be the Frankenstein monster...

Also if you look well, you can see the later "LR" in his forhead...
